Description: This course examines the history and culture of Judaism during the Second Temple period which produced such great religious leaders as Jesus and Hillel. Topics include: Canonization, Colonization, Diaspora, Economic and Political Instability, Eschatology, Hellenization, Imperialism, Messianism, Pharisees, Priesthood, Sadducees, Scribes, Scriptures, Sectarianism, Synagogue and Temple worship.
